Trainee Logistics information

What is a trainee logistics?

Trainee logistics positions are entry-level roles designed for individuals who want to start a career in logistics and supply chain management. As a trainee, you will learn about various aspects of logistics, such as inventory management, transportation, warehousing, and order processing. The goal is to develop practical skills and gain on-the-job experience under the supervision of experienced professionals. Trainee programs often include both hands-on work and classroom training to prepare you for advancement in the logistics field.

How do I start a career in logistics?

To start a career as a trainee in logistics,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and basic computer skills. Gaining knowledge of supply chain management, transportation, and inventory systems through courses or certifications can be beneficial, and entry-level roles often require strong organizational and communication skills.

What are the typical responsibilities of a trainee logistics professional?

As a Trainee Logistics professional, you will typically assist with inventory management, order processing, shipment tracking, and coordination with suppliers and transport partners. Daily tasks often include updating logistics databases, preparing shipping documentation, and assisting with the resolution of delivery issues. These responsibilities help ensure that goods move efficiently through the supply chain, minimizing delays and supporting customer satisfaction. Working closely with other team members, such as warehouse staff and logistics managers, offers valuable hands-on experience and insights into the end-to-end supply chain process.

Can I work in logistics with no experience?

Trainee logistics positions are often entry-level roles that do not require prior experience. Employers typically provide on-the-job training and may look for basic skills such as organization and communication. Certifications like forklift licenses can be beneficial but are not always mandatory for starting out.

What is the easiest job in logistics?

The easiest job in logistics often involves entry-level roles such as warehouse associate or package handler, which typically require minimal experience and training. These positions usually involve basic tasks like sorting, packing, and inventory management, and may require physical stamina and attention to safety protocols.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a trainee logistics?

To thrive as a Trainee Logistics, you need a basic understanding of supply chain principles, organizational skills, and typically a relevant diploma or degree. Familiarity with inventory management software, en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, and basic data analysis tools is often required.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ication help trainees excel in coordinating tasks and collaborating with teams. These skills and qualities are essential to ensure efficient operations, timely deliveries, and smooth workflow in logistics environments.

Summary
As a Logistics Management Trainee, during the 9-12 month training program, you will participate in a program centered around three fundamental pieces: on-the-job learning where you will apply your knowledge immediately, structured/foundational learning centered around logistics, and team-based learning with other future leaders. You will get exposure to multiple customer locations within the region for foundation knowledge of different operations and customer focus. Upon conclusion of the training, you would be expected to be willing and able to relocate within a specific geographical area to broaden your knowledge and skillset.
We are seeking individuals who display curiosity, innovation, and leadership to better our service to our customers, our team, and to themselves. We run business that does not stop; therefore, we need you to respond to safety or operational issues outside of normal business hours as they arise
Under the direct supervision of one of our Logistics Managers in is responsible to supervise, coordinate and oversee the logistics operations. The successful candidate must be able to provide recommendations for improvements to the facility, equipment, machinery, and processes. They will be accountable for meeting customer service expectations with their team of associates
Essential Functions

  • Supervise, coordinate and oversee day to day logistics operations;

  • Plan and review, in collaboration with the Logistics Manager, all logistics processes, ensuring that they meet the company standards and customer service specifications

  • Establish work schedules and procedures and coordinate activities of employees to ensure optimal shift/team logistics

  • Accountable for site Key Performance Indicators (KPI)

  • Working in collaboration with customer in all aspect of operations

  • Meet regularly with team members collectively, as well as on an individual basis to monitor progress towards meeting objectives, track performance, as well as recognizing team and individual successes

  • Cultivate team spirit with a Diversity and Inclusion initiative and promote cooperation by seeking opportunities to improve internal processes

  • Responsible for implementation of health & safety and security initiatives, practices and behaviors and adherence to company rules and policies

  • Understand key levers for account profitability; create, update, and present customer specific reporting and financial analysis; and make recommendations for continuous improvement

  • Learn financial aspects of the job that are applicable, learn how this role connects to the financial stability of the account. Learn to create connection points and build trust for new hires in onboarding, orientation, and training
